Transaction 857d06022ddd8995934f8ddb47388bbe623545948d892a985358f1721c3ee133
2 Input
2 Outputs
- 857d06022ddd8995934f8ddb47388bbe623545948d892a985358f1721c3ee133:0
- 857d06022ddd8995934f8ddb47388bbe623545948d892a985358f1721c3ee133:1
value 10668000
address 3EAAXhWWi1qV5qdEFMHuA8W1EfRncLw4p8
value 46246339650
address 1Kr6QSydW9bFQG1mXiPNNu6WpJGmUa9i1g